473,948 Members | 8,157 Online
Bytes | Software Development & Data Engineering Community
+ Post

Home Posts Topics Members FAQ

C#/SQL Server: Connectivity issues with a SQL/C# made fake login name

6 New Member
Hi all,
I keep getting a bizarre login error, when trying to connect to a SQL Server 2005 database on a local domain to my machine using C#. The Exception returns:
SQLException: Login failed for user 'OURDOMAIN\PC-DAVIDC$'.
Where "OURDOMAIN" is the domain my computer is connected to, and "PC-DAVIDC" is the computer name.

What's weird about this though, is this isn't in the connection string. Nor is it a valid NT account on the Active Directory my computer is connected to, or on the local machine itself. I have absolutely no idea where C#/SQL Server is getting this fake login from.

Does anyone know what might cause this kind of issue? It baffles me as to why it's saying "OURDOMAIN\ PC-DAVIDC$", and not "OURDOMAIN\Davi d Costello" which is the actual NT account it would usually log in with.
I don't even know what to google for, to look up this issue. :S

The connection string in question is, and has always been:
Data Source=SRV-DB01;Initial Catalog=Develop ment;Integrated Security=SSPI;

The c# connectivity code isn't really an issue, as it connects fine to other databases on the same server. My account has permission to access the database in question. Nothing has really changed in the past few days since it was working fine. It's just utterly bizarre.

Any advice would be much appreciated.
Apr 25 '07 #1
2 2388
Motoma
3,237 Recognized Expert Specialist
Am I understanding you right? The code will connect to other databases on the same server, but just not that particular one?
Apr 25 '07 #2
David Costello
6 New Member
Am I understanding you right? The code will connect to other databases on the same server, but just not that particular one?
Indeed.
I wanted to try and edit the post to refresh what I'd written, but I can't seem to edit it any more. :S

I didn't mention I was running the code in question as a Windows Service, and it would appear the problem laid in the fact that the service was running under the local system user account, instead of under a domain administrator account.

The problem seems to be fixed now. :)
Apr 26 '07 #3

Sign in to post your reply or Sign up for a free account.

Similar topics

4
1712
by: Frodo | last post by:
I have a problem establishing a link between Visual Studio.NET 2003 and SQL Server 2000. Both are installed on a Windows Server 2003, standard version. Visual Studio.NET Issues =================== From Visual Studio.NET 2003 I attempt to ‘Connect to a database’ The ‘Data Link Properties’ dialog box appears.
0
1094
by: Gareth | last post by:
Can somebody help me with the following problem I have? Configuration: 1 x Microsoft Windows Server 2003 Web Edition + IIS 6.0 + ASP.NET 1 x Microsoft Windows Server 2003 Standard Edition + SQL Server 2000 Service Pack 3 Both PC's are installed on a separate switch so that they can talk to each
5
1745
by: RedEye | last post by:
Hello, I am working on a test site to explore the new login controls and membership features of ASP.NET v2.0. I have tested the controls using SQL Express and have now decided to try using a central SQL Server 2000 database. When I use the all of the included controls with SQL Express everything works great but when I use it against SQL Server 2000 I can't get past the login page. When in Visual Studio IDE and open the web admin page I...
22
2216
by: Mr Newbie | last post by:
I was thinking about developing a workflow application yesterday and was musing over the different approaches than one could take in restricting specific actions on a ticket( Form ) at any said stage. One approach I have used on other systems is to prevent the action buttons appearing. For example, if one did not have the Role of Administrator, one would be prevented from deleting a ticket not created by oneself. However, it did occur...
4
7315
by: coosa | last post by:
Hi, I was installing SQL Server on my machine and during installation my PC freezed. It happens frequently on my machine. So i tried after restarting to install it again and since then i always get the same error message: "An error occurred while creating one or more registry entries. Please see C:\WINDOWS\sqlstp.log for details. The problem could be caused by a low registry quota condition" I have tried to clean the registry and i...
4
13213
by: VB Programmer | last post by:
When I run my ASP.NET 2.0 web app on my dev machine it works perfect. When I precomile it to my web deployment project and then copy the debug files to my web server I get this problem when trying to login (obviously it's using ASPNETDB.mdf). Any ideas? Server Error in '/' Application. --------------------------------------------------------------------------------
9
8357
by: craig.overton | last post by:
All, I am currently developing an FTP class in VB.NET. It's kid tested, mother approved when trying to access an FTP Server on a Windows box meaning I can connect, run commands, upload and download a file no problem. My issues come when I try to use the same class with the same commands to access an FTP server on a UNIX box. I can connect and login just fine, but after that all my commands come back "500 'PWD': command not understood."....
3
13994
by: matt.delvecchio | last post by:
i saw a similar post from last year, but i didnt see any clear solution. the error message: "A connection was successfully established with the server, but then an error occurred during the login process. (provider: TCP Provider, error: 0 - The specified network name is no longer available.) Exception Details: System.Data.SqlClient.SqlException: A connection was successfully established with the server, but then an error occurred...
0
2184
by: Gr8Ongole | last post by:
Hi, I have a SQL Server 2005 running on my machine with a named intance. Recently I have got a DSL connection. After that the Microsoft SQL Server Management Studio started giving connectivity issues. Here I have copied the error Message. Could anybody help me out in finding what is actually going wrong after getting a DSL Connection. Thanks in Advance,
0
11579
Oralloy
by: Oralloy | last post by:
Hello folks, I am unable to find appropriate documentation on the type promotion of bit-fields when using the generalised comparison operator "<=>". The problem is that using the GNU compilers, it seems that the internal comparison operator "<=>" tries to promote arguments from unsigned to signed. This is as boiled down as I can make it. Here is my compilation command: g++-12 -std=c++20 -Wnarrowing bit_field.cpp Here is the code in...
0
11177
jinu1996
by: jinu1996 | last post by:
In today's digital age, having a compelling online presence is paramount for businesses aiming to thrive in a competitive landscape. At the heart of this digital strategy lies an intricately woven tapestry of website design and digital marketing. It's not merely about having a website; it's about crafting an immersive digital experience that captivates audiences and drives business growth. The Art of Business Website Design Your website is...
1
11353
by: Hystou | last post by:
Overview: Windows 11 and 10 have less user interface control over operating system update behaviour than previous versions of Windows. In Windows 11 and 10, there is no way to turn off the Windows Update option using the Control Panel or Settings app; it automatically checks for updates and installs any it finds, whether you like it or not. For most users, this new feature is actually very convenient. If you want to control the update process,...
0
10694
tracyyun
by: tracyyun | last post by:
Dear forum friends, With the development of smart home technology, a variety of wireless communication protocols have appeared on the market, such as Zigbee, Z-Wave, Wi-Fi, Bluetooth, etc. Each protocol has its own unique characteristics and advantages, but as a user who is planning to build a smart home system, I am a bit confused by the choice of these technologies. I'm particularly interested in Zigbee because I've heard it does some...
0
9897
agi2029
by: agi2029 | last post by:
Let's talk about the concept of autonomous AI software engineers and no-code agents. These AIs are designed to manage the entire lifecycle of a software development project—planning, coding, testing, and deployment—without human intervention. Imagine an AI that can take a project description, break it down, write the code, debug it, and then launch it, all on its own.... Now, this would greatly impact the work of software developers. The idea...
1
8256
isladogs
by: isladogs | last post by:
The next Access Europe User Group meeting will be on Wednesday 1 May 2024 starting at 18:00 UK time (6PM UTC+1) and finishing by 19:30 (7.30PM). In this session, we are pleased to welcome a new presenter, Adolph Dupré who will be discussing some powerful techniques for using class modules. He will explain when you may want to use classes instead of User Defined Types (UDT). For example, to manage the data in unbound forms. Adolph will...
0
6119
by: TSSRALBI | last post by:
Hello I'm a network technician in training and I need your help. I am currently learning how to create and manage the different types of VPNs and I have a question about LAN-to-LAN VPNs. The last exercise I practiced was to create a LAN-to-LAN VPN between two Pfsense firewalls, by using IPSEC protocols. I succeeded, with both firewalls in the same network. But I'm wondering if it's possible to do the same thing, with 2 Pfsense firewalls...
0
6337
by: adsilva | last post by:
A Windows Forms form does not have the event Unload, like VB6. What one acts like?
1
4949
by: 6302768590 | last post by:
Hai team i want code for transfer the data from one system to another through IP address by using C# our system has to for every 5mins then we have to update the data what the data is updated we have to send another system

By using Bytes.com and it's services, you agree to our Privacy Policy and Terms of Use.

To disable or enable advertisements and analytics tracking please visit the manage ads & tracking page.